社区
数据结构与算法
帖子详情
关于位操作的问题!求救
weqi
2003-10-19 09:12:54
在win2000下用VC编程,unsigned 定义的变量占几个字节?unsigned char和unsigned int有什么区别(各占几个字节)。还有我想定义一个unsigned类型的数组,用来存储一个n位的二进制串!但是我想按照从左到右的顺序弹出各位的二进制值(1 or 0),希望能给源代码!谢谢各位了
...全文
44
6
打赏
收藏
关于位操作的问题!求救
在win2000下用VC编程,unsigned 定义的变量占几个字节?unsigned char和unsigned int有什么区别(各占几个字节)。还有我想定义一个unsigned类型的数组,用来存储一个n位的二进制串!但是我想按照从左到右的顺序弹出各位的二进制值(1 or 0),希望能给源代码!谢谢各位了
复制链接
扫一扫
分享
转发到动态
举报
写回复
配置赞助广告
用AI写文章
6 条
回复
切换为时间正序
请发表友善的回复…
发表回复
打赏红包
liuqing531
2003-10-19
打赏
举报
回复
自己用sizeof(type)看就知道了
zzwu
2003-10-19
打赏
举报
回复
由于计算机内没有2进制的存储单位(bit),一个二进制数在机器内至少也要用8bit的char或unsigned char来表示,所以二进制串用unsigned类型数组来定义不合算,如n=16时,n位二进制串就要用16个char,而用int存储就只要2个char的空间就行了。
zzwu
2003-10-19
打赏
举报
回复
unsigned char显然就是Pascal中的byte,只有一个字节,取值范围是0-255
unsigned int则有2个字节,取值范围是0-65535
BlueSky2008
2003-10-19
打赏
举报
回复
for(i =0;i<8 i++)
return (0x80>>i & byte)
BlueSky2008
2003-10-19
打赏
举报
回复
unsigned是类型修饰符,而不是类型定义符,他用来修饰char ,short, int等定义符号,表示这个数是无符号的。
比如
unsigned char 定义一个无符号一字节长的整数,值范围是0~255
而 char 定义一个有符号一字节长的整数,值范围是 -128~127
weqi
2003-10-19
打赏
举报
回复
还有我想定义一个unsigned类型的数组,用来存储一个n位的二进制串!但是我想按照从左到右的顺序弹出各位的二进制值(1 or 0),希望能给源代码!谢谢各位了
基于stm32的智能自行车尾灯
项目名:基于stm32的自行车尾灯 功能:打造一款小巧的,可安装至自行车尾的智能尾灯,采用塑料外壳,通过自行车后载货架进行安装。主要功能 包括刹车感应尾灯功能:在自行车刹车时车位LED灯亮起提醒后面车辆;行车安全检测功能:检测行车过程 是否发生侧翻,若侧翻,蜂鸣器报警
求救
;防盗功能:未使用NFC卡解锁尾灯则进入防盗模式,检测自行车 是否被移动,如果被移动则蜂鸣器自动报警;自行车状态记录安卓软件功能:设计一安卓软件可与尾灯通过 蓝牙进行连接,接收运动信息,以及设置是否被别人移动,是否可能造成的损伤。 相较市面其他自行车辅助工具如智能尾灯不具备报警和示速功能和码表不具备尾灯功能,本产品是两类市面 产品的结合,且成本低廉,在一百元左右。 模块分析如下:主控MCU采用STM32103C6,搭载FreeRTOS操作系统方便后续产品功能拓展与升级。其中 刹车尾灯功能包括加速度检测模块和LED灯组模块;行车安全检测功能包括陀螺仪角度检测模块,蜂鸣器模 块;防盗功能包括震动检测模块,GPS定位模块,和蜂鸣器报警模块;自行车状态记录安卓软件功能:包括 安卓程序设计,蓝牙通信模块,GPS模块。
用c语言输出姓名和学号,急啊!!!
求救
了 C语言编一个链表,输出姓名和学号就好...
该楼层疑似违规已被系统折叠隐藏此楼查看此楼#include#include#include#includetypedefstructNode{intdata;structNode*next;}AN;intdata;AN*CreList(AN*head);AN*InsList(AN*head,intdata);AN*DelList(AN*head,intdata);vo...
c语言输入学号姓名 输出学号姓名,急啊!!!
求救
了 C语言编一个链表,输出姓名和学号就好...
该楼层疑似违规已被系统折叠隐藏此楼查看此楼#include#include#include#includetypedefstructNode{intdata;structNode*next;}AN;intdata;AN*CreList(AN*head);AN*InsList(AN*head,intdata);AN*DelList(AN*head,intdata);vo...
输出学号姓名班级用c语言,急啊!!!
求救
了 C语言编一个链表,输出姓名和学号就好...
该楼层疑似违规已被系统折叠隐藏此楼查看此楼#include#include#include#includetypedefstructNode{intdata;structNode*next;}AN;intdata;AN*CreList(AN*head);AN*InsList(AN*head,intdata);AN*DelList(AN*head,intdata);vo...
新人
求救
!!!为什么会这么多错误代码!!关于数据库怎么简单的与C#连接
#哪位大神知道这是怎么回事,为什么我的C#的open出错误了@TOC 为什么会这种情况啊 你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。 新的改变 我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,...
数据结构与算法
33,010
社区成员
35,327
社区内容
发帖
与我相关
我的任务
数据结构与算法
数据结构与算法相关内容讨论专区
复制链接
扫一扫
分享
社区描述
数据结构与算法相关内容讨论专区
社区管理员
加入社区
获取链接或二维码
近7日
近30日
至今
加载中
查看更多榜单
社区公告
暂无公告
试试用AI创作助手写篇文章吧
+ 用AI写文章